Maintenance Tips for uPVC Door Panels
Proper maintenance is key to guaranteeing the longevity of uPVC door panels. Here are some suggestions:
Cleaning: Use mild soap and water to clean the surface area. Avoid abrasive cleaners that can scratch the product.
Check Seals: Regularly check door seals for wear and tear, replacing them when necessary for optimal insulation.
Lubricate Hardware: Keep locks and hinges lubricated to ensure smooth operation.
Prevent Direct Sunlight: If possible, set up doors where they are shielded from direct sunshine to prevent fading.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)What is the life-span of uPVC door panels?
uPVC door panels typically have a life-span of 20 to 30 years, depending on the installation and maintenance.
Are uPVC door panels more expensive than wooden doors?
While the initial cost might be comparable, the long-term savings related to uPVC, such as reduced maintenance and energy efficiency, frequently make them more affordable.
Can uPVC panels be painted or stained?
uPVC panels can be painted with specialized paints, but they can not be stained like wood. Many uPVC panels come in numerous colors and finishes.
